How Much Can You Earn Staking on Coinbase?

As of July 2020, staking rewards on Coinbase are estimated to range from 7% to 12% annually. This means that if you stake $100 worth of cryptocurrencies on Coinbase, you could earn between $7 and $12 per year.

The actual amount you earn will depend on the specific cryptocurrency that you stake, as well as the current market conditions.

To start earning staking rewards on Coinbase, all you need to do is hold the supported cryptocurrencies in your Coinbase account. There is no minimum amount required, and you can stake any amount that you like.

The only requirement is that you must hold the cryptocurrencies in your Coinbase account for at least 1 days before being eligible for rewards.

If you’re looking to earn the highest possible returns from staking on Coinbase, then you should consider staking one of the following cryptocurrencies: Ethereum 2.0 (estimated annual return of 12%), Tezos (estimated annual return of 7%), or Algorand (estimated annual return of 10%).

However, it’s important to keep in mind that the actual returns may differ from these estimates, as they are subject to change based on market conditions.
